Lignin and suberin

NettetLignin is a class of complex organic polymers that form key structural materials in the support tissues of most plants. [1] Lignins are particularly important in the formation of cell walls, especially in wood and bark, because they lend rigidity and do not rot easily. Chemically, lignins are polymers made by cross-linking phenolic precursors. This procedure greatly improves on previous methods for visualizing … NettetOf the polymers found in plant cell walls, lignin is the only one that is not composed of carbohydrate (sugar) monomers. Suberin is found in the phellem layer of the periderm (or cork). This is outermost layer of the bark. The cells in this layer are dead and abundant in suberin, preventing water loss from the tissues below.
